Review: Mystery death of young spy

Eight characters played by just four actors and an ingenious sliding set made for a slick production of Ciphers at Warwick Arts Centre last week.

The play about the mysterious death of a young woman spy left the audience guessing all the way through. Was she killed by the terrorist she was tracking, the Russians she was spying on, the jealous wife of her lover or was it just suicide? Who was she anyway?

Grainne Keenan skilfully played the young spy Justine and her angry sister Kerry, who tries to solve the mystery.
